The Art of Nest Building: A Look into the Lives of Nuthatches
Nest building is a fascinating aspect of bird behavior, showcasing not just instinct but also ingenuity and teamwork. One particular example is the nuthatch, a small bird renowned for its remarkable skill in constructing elaborate nests within cliff faces.
Architectural Masterpieces
Nuthatches create clay nests in hollows found in cliffs, crafting what can be described as architectural masterpieces. These nests are not merely functional structures; they are engineered with precision. The entrance is meticulously designed. When the bird squeezes through the opening, it expels any unwanted dust, ensuring a clean and safe environment for itself and its future offspring.
